Official DOL plan name: International Union, United Mine Workers of America Pension Plan · Sponsored by International Union, United Mine Workers of America · Virginia · Other Services

$82M in assets, 90 participants

International Union, United Mine Workers of America's International Union, United Mine Workers of America Pension Plan reported $82M in total assets and 90 participants in its 2022 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 92nd perc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

Frequently Asked Questions

How did International Union, United Mine Workers of America Pension Plan assets move in 2022?
International Union, United Mine Workers of America Pension Plan declined sharply - down 15.2% during 2022, from $97M to $82M. Reported net income was -$15M.
How have International Union, United Mine Workers of America plan assets changed over time?
Across 3 plan years on file (2022-2024), International Union, United Mine Workers of America's sponsor-wide assets grew 5.8%, from $82M to $87M.
